The five-year plan aims to increase the number of visits to the site by improving accessibility to public transportation, developing new educational programs, and supporting existing development projects. Funds for the plan, promoted by Prime Minister Naftali Bennett, come from the budgets of the Prime Minister's Office and various ministries. "The Western Wall is one of the holiest and most important sites for the Jewish people, and millions of visitors from all over the world regularly visit it," Bennett said in a statement issued by his office. 'Desert Falcon' is the latest to be conducted by the Israeli military and Middle East-based CENTCOM The Israeli army and the US military's Central Command held a joint air exercise over the Negev desert in southern Israel last week, simulating airstrikes and combat. The exercise, dubbed "Desert Falcon," is the latest to be conducted by the Israeli military and Middle East-based CENTCOM. Previously, Israel’s military worked primarily with the US European Command, as Washington feared that Arab countries in the region would object to cooperation with CENTCOM if Israel did so as well. Pregnant women who are unvaccinated against the coronavirus are not only more likely to be hospitalized for covid-19, but also at more risk of seeing their newborns die less than a month after birth, according to a peer-reviewed study in Scotland that was published Thursday. The study was released in Nature Medicine, a monthly journal. The authors looked at more than 144,000 pregnancy records going back to March 2020, when the first coronavirus case was detected in Scotland. But the authors focused on data between December 2020 and October last year because that was when vaccine shots and tests were more widely available. Americans will be able to order free at-home rapid COVID-19 tests online starting Jan. 19, the White House said Friday. The move makes available the 500 million rapid tests President Biden said his administration purchased last month.  There are some important limitations, though. Each residential address will be limited to four tests. The tests are also expected to take 7-12 days to ship once they are ordered, the White House said. People will be able to order the tests on a new website, COVIDTests.gov, which will go live on Jan. 19. The White House is partnering with the U.S. Postal Service to ship the tests to people's homes.
